ios - samsung - desactivar actualizaciones automaticas sistema operativo android
¿Alguien ha realizado una vista de tabla mutable de actualización automática basada en un RACSignal? (2)
Ahora que hay un soporte completo para KVO , ¿alguien ha hecho una vista de tabla mutable que toma un RACSignal como su fuente de datos? Idealmente algo que no requiere ninguna configuración.
RACSignal *commentsSignal;
UITableView *table = [UITableView new];
table.dataSourceSignal = commentsSignal;
[self.view addSubview:table];
// No more basic config
ReactiveCocoa 3.0 (actualmente en desarrollo) agrega una categoría en UITableView que hace precisamente eso.
No lo he actualizado en un par de semanas, pero hice un podspec temprano para él: https://gist.github.com/adlai-holler/ae321c3398d7db9a55c0
Sí, he creado un ''asistente de enlace'' que une una vista de tabla a una señal:
http://www.scottlogic.com/blog/2014/05/11/reactivecocoa-tableview-binding.html
Puede usarlo para enlazar una señal a la vista de tabla donde la celda está definida en una punta, como se muestra a continuación:
// create a cell template
UINib *nib = [UINib nibWithNibName:@"CETweetTableViewCell" bundle:nil];
// bind the ViewModels ''searchResults'' property to a table view
[CETableViewBindingHelper bindingHelperForTableView:self.searchResultsTable
sourceSignal:RACObserve(self.viewModel, searchResults)
templateCell:nib];
En el ejemplo anterior, la vista de la tabla está vinculada a una propiedad NSArray
en un modelo de vista a través de RACObserve(self.viewModel, searchResults)
, sin embargo, cualquier RACSignal
que emita una matriz se RACSignal
bien.